如何利用机器学习技术对文本进行主题分析?

如何利用机器学习技术对文本进行主题分析?

机器学习文本主题分析的步骤:

  1. **数据准备:**收集和清理文本数据,包括标题、文本内容和标签(主题)。
  2. **特征提取:**提取文本特征,例如词语频率、词语相似度和文档相似度。
  3. **模型训练:**选择合适的机器学习模型,例如主题模型(例如 LDA、PCA)或深度学习模型。
  4. **模型评估:**评估模型的性能,并根据需要进行调整。
  5. **主题提取:**使用训练好的模型对新文本进行主题分析,并生成主题标签。

机器学习文本主题分析的模型:

  • **主题模型(例如 LDA、PCA):**通过找到文本中所有词语的概率分布来推断主题。
  • **深度学习模型:**例如 LSTM、GRU 等模型,通过学习文本的语义信息来进行主题分析。
  • **混合模型:**结合主题模型和深度学习模型的优点。

机器学习文本主题分析的应用:

  • **信息检索:**识别相关主题的文档。
  • **主题建模:**了解文本的主题结构。
  • **关键词提取:**提取主题关键词,用于信息摘要和关键词搜索。
  • **情感分析:**识别文本的情绪倾向。
  • **商业分析:**了解市场趋势和消费者偏好。

机器学习文本主题分析的挑战:

  • **数据质量:**高质量的文本数据是主题分析的关键。
  • **模型复杂性:**选择合适的模型对于获得高质量结果至关重要。
  • **主题数量选择:**选择合适的主题数量是一个主观决定。

如何利用机器学习技术对文本进行主题分析?

  1. **收集和清理文本数据:**确保数据完整、准确和相关。
  2. **提取文本特征:**使用词语频率、词语相似度和文档相似度等特征。
  3. **选择和训练模型:**根据数据规模和主题数量选择合适的模型。
  4. **评估模型:**使用交叉验证或其他评估方法评估模型性能。
  5. **提取主题:**使用训练好的模型对新文本进行主题分析,并生成主题标签。
相似内容
更多>